Abstract

A sports boot that includes a sole and an upper attached to the sole, the upper including a first series of return elements distributed across from each other in the frontal portion of the upper, and a second series of return elements distributed across from each other in the ascending portion of the upper, the boot including a lace that has a first portion that cooperates with the first series of return elements and two second end portions that cooperate with the second series of return elements. The first portion has a smaller section than the section of the two second end portions. The invention is also related to the lace for tightening such a boot. A fundamental objective is to provide a satisfactory solution to the problem encountered in tightening a snowboarding boot with an ascending upper.
